  • Abstract
    Synthesis, photophysical, and complexation properties of fluorescent chemosensors, L1 and L2, with ‘receptor-spacer-fluorophore’ motif (L1: NS2O2-cyclic receptor, L2: acyclic analogue receptor) are described. Maximum chelation-enhanced fluorescence effect (TURN-ON type) was observed in the presence of Ag+ for both fluoroionophores in a 1:1 (v/v) aqueous ethanol solution: remarkably superior selectivity of L1 (150-fold) with cyclic receptor than that of the L2 (50-fold) with acyclic analogue was found. According to the fluorescence and NMR titrations, the excellent selectivity of L1 is attributed to its topology-based higher affinity in complexation.
